色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

如何用mysql實現高效數據存儲與查詢

夏志豪2年前13瀏覽0評論

答:MySQL是一種開源的關系型數據庫管理系統,它可以實現高效的數據存儲與查詢。下面是一些方法和技巧,可以幫助你優化MySQL的性能,實現高效的數據存儲與查詢。

1. 設計合理的數據結構

設計合理的數據結構是實現高效數據存儲和查詢的基礎。在設計數據結構時,需要考慮數據的類型、數量、關系等因素,選擇合適的數據類型和索引方式,以便快速查詢和更新數據。

2. 使用索引

索引是提高MySQL查詢性能的重要手段之一。在創建表時,可以為需要查詢的字段添加索引,以加快查詢速度。但是,過多的索引會降低寫入性能,因此需要根據實際情況選擇合適的索引方式。

3. 避免全表掃描

全表掃描是一種效率低下的查詢方式,應盡量避免使用。可以通過使用索引、優化查詢語句等方式,減少全表掃描的次數,提高查詢性能。

4. 使用分區表

如果數據量很大,可以使用分區表來提高查詢性能。分區表可以將數據按照一定的規則分成多個表,每個表只包含部分數據,這樣可以減少查詢的數據量,提高查詢速度。

5. 使用緩存

emcached等緩存工具,將查詢結果緩存起來,以便下次查詢時直接從緩存中獲取數據。

總之,優化MySQL的性能需要綜合考慮多個因素,包括數據結構設計、索引、分區表、查詢語句優化等。只有在實踐中不斷嘗試和優化,才能實現高效的數據存儲與查詢。